EXCLUSIVE: Angel Studios has taken worldwide rights to the animated feature The King of Kings, setting an April 11, 2025 release date leading into the Easter weekend of April 18-20. The movie is inspired by Charles Dickens’ short story The Life of Our Lord, and was created by South Korea’s Mofac Animation. The pic reps